    The windowed mode is set in the CFG file in the Rage of dark Gods folder:
    Code:
    [video]
    windowed = 1
    borderless_window = 1
    battle_resolution = 1920 1080
    campaign_resolution = 1920 1080
    set the values to zero or adjust the resolution numbers to your monitor resolution.

    Virtual Store - this is irrespective if you have steam or not - run this tutorial from step 3 onward and then delete the medieval ii total war folder in the virtual store if it exists. This is a one time thing.
